Programme Overview
The Undergraduate Certificate in Cultivating a Culture of Open Disclosure is designed for healthcare professionals, including doctors, nurses, and allied health practitioners, as well as other individuals working in health and social care settings who seek to enhance their skills in fostering open and transparent communication. This programme delves into the principles and practices of open disclosure, focusing on the importance of honesty, transparency, and accountability in patient care. Learners will explore the psychological and ethical implications of disclosing errors or adverse events and will gain insights into building resilient patient relationships based on trust and mutual respect.
Key skills and knowledge developed through this programme include the ability to communicate effectively with patients and their families about medical errors or adverse events, understand and apply the legal and regulatory frameworks governing open disclosure, and implement strategies to create and maintain a culture of open disclosure in healthcare settings. Learners will also develop leadership skills necessary to advocate for systemic changes that promote open communication and patient safety.
